Climate and Weather in Olbia, Italy
Olbia is a beautiful coastal city located in the northeastern part of the island of Sardinia, Italy. It is known for its stunning beaches, crystal-clear waters, and vibrant culture. The city experiences a Mediterranean climate, characterized by mild winters and hot, dry summers. Let's dive into the details of Olbia's climate and weather throughout the year.Temperature
Olbia enjoys pleasant temperatures for most of the year. The average temperature in the summer months, from June to August, ranges between 24°C (75°F) and 30°C (86°F). The hottest month is typically August, with average highs of around 31°C (88°F). On the other hand, winters in Olbia are mild, with average temperatures ranging from 9°C (48°F) to 15°C (59°F). The coldest month is usually January, with average lows of around 9°C (48°F).Precipitation
Olbia experiences most of its rainfall during the winter months. The wettest period is from November to February, with an average precipitation of around 60-70 mm per month. The rest of the year is relatively dry, with precipitation ranging from 10-30 mm per month. July and August are the driest months, with only about 10 mm of rainfall on average.Sunshine
Olbia is blessed with abundant sunshine throughout the year. The city enjoys approximately 2,700 hours of sunshine annually, which translates to around 7 hours of sunshine per day on average. The sunniest months are June, July, and August, with around 11-12 hours of sunshine per day.Wind
The coastal location of Olbia makes it prone to winds, especially during the summer months. The most common wind in the region is the Mistral, a strong and dry northwesterly wind that can reach speeds of up to 40 km/h (25 mph). The Mistral is prevalent in the summer, bringing relief from the heat and making it a popular destination for windsurfing and sailing enthusiasts.Sea Temperature
The sea surrounding Olbia is warm and inviting, particularly during the summer months. The average sea temperature ranges from 19°C (66°F) in May to 26°C (79°F) in August. This makes it perfect for swimming, snorkeling, and enjoying various water activities.Climate Graph

The best time to visit Olbia largely depends on your preferences and the activities you plan to engage in. If you enjoy warm weather and beaches, the summer months of June to August are ideal. However, it is worth noting that this is also the peak tourist season, and the city can get crowded. For those who prefer milder temperatures and fewer crowds, the months of May and September offer a pleasant climate. The sea is still warm enough for swimming, and you can enjoy the city's attractions without the hustle and bustle of peak tourist season.Conclusion
